[edit] actually, no, this is not SSH over QUIC. This is SSH over single bidi stream transport over QUIC, it's just a ProxyCommand. That's not how SSH over QUIC should behave, it needs to be natively QUIC so it can take advantage of the multi-stream features. And the built-in TLS.
